The Fractions word problems from a long time ago.

#1
One week, Kristi worked 3 days at a department store for 3 1/2h each day. She was paid $9/h.
A How many hours did Kristi work that week?
3 1/2 x 3/1= 21/2 =10 1/2

Kristi worked 10 and 1/2 hours in the department store.

B How much did Kristi earn that week?
9/1 x 21/2 =189/2 =94 1/2 =$94.50

#2
Jupiter completes about 2 2/5 rotations every 24 hours. How many rotations does Jupiter complete in 1 Earth week?

2 2/5 x 7/1 = 12/5 x 7/1 =84/5 =16 4/5

Jupiter completes 16 4/5 rotations around earth every week

#3
A sailboat is sailing at 8 1/2 km/h. If the weather conditions and the current do not change, how far will the sailboat travel in 1 1/3 h?

8 1/2 x 11/3= 68/6 =11 1/3

The sailboat will travel 11 1/3 km

#4
The distance to Grandma's house is 4/5 of the distance to Uncle Glen's house. If Uncle Glen's house is 3 1/2 hours away, how long will it take to get to Grandma's house if you travel at the same speed?

3 1/2 x 4/5 = 28/10 =2 8/10 =2 4/5

it would take 2 4/5 of an hour to get to grandma's house.

#5
It takes 3/5 of a tank of gas to get to work and back each day. How much gas is used over 5 work days?

3/5 x 5/1 =15/5 =3/1 =3

It would take 3 tanks of gas for every 5 work days.

#6
Owen is 2 1/4 times as old as Robin. When Robin celebrates his 8th birthday, how old will Owen be?


2 1/4 x 8/1= 2/1 x 8/1= 18/1 =18

When Robin is 8 Owen will be 18 years old.

#7
The karate club is arranging a grading for its members. It takes 3 1/4 hours to test a group of 4 candidates. How long will the club need in order to process 3 groups of 4 candidates each?

3 1/4 x 3/1 = 39/4 =9 3/4

The club will spend 9 and 3/4 of an hour grading its members.

Adding Mixed Numbers.

This is my mini scribepost on adding mixed numbers.

These are the mixed numbers I will be adding.
1 3/4 + 1 1/8 =
2 4/5 + 1 1/2 =


1 3/4 + 1 1/8=1 12/16 + 1 2/16 = 2 7/8


I added the whole numbers first and which added up to 2. Then I made the denominator 16 instead of 32 because it would take longer. I knew 3 quarters of 16 was 12 and 1 eighth of 16 was 2. Then after, you just add the fractions and it would be 14. But since 14 and 16 were equal, i divided it by 2. So the fractions is 7 over 8. Made it into a simplified fraction.

2 4/5 + 1 1/2 = 4 3/10

I made the denominator 10 because 5x2=10. Then I made the numerator 8 because 5 fits into 10, 2 times. Then I made the other numerator 5 because 2 fits into 10, 5 times. I knew if you added 5+8 it would make an improper fraction. So I made another whole number. Then I added all the whole numbers up and it became 4 3/10.

The Following times were recorded, in seconds. For the runners in a race.
20.2, 16.5, 40.4, 18.5, 21.4, 20.5, 17.1, 24.5, 19.0
What is the range of the times?
What are the mean and median of the times?
Identify any possible outliers. Should the Outlier(s) be removed from the data set?

The first thing you should do is arrange the data set in ascending order.

16.5, 17.1, 18.5, 19.0, 20.2, 20.5, 21.4, 24.5, 40.4
We will start with the range
to get the range you must take the greatest number and subtract the least from it.
Greatest - least = range
40.4 - 16.5 = 23.9

Next we will find the median this is where the ordering in ascending order comes in handy.
You have to find the middle number one way is to get rid of the ends so until you only have one or two numbers in the middle.


To get the mean you need to add up all the numbers in the data set and divide by how many numbers in the data set.

sum of all data 198.1
_________________ = 22.01

number of data 9

last we will find the outlier if there is one an outlier is a number that doesn't fit in in this case all the numbers are less than 25 but one which is 40.4 it is an outlier. sometimes an outlier will kill the set of data and destroy the mean with the outlier the mean is 22.o1 without the outlier it is 19.71 Sometimes it is smart to take out the outlier before finding the mean. For example it is smart to take it out so it doesn't completely mess up the mean.

In two weeks we learned about the pythagoras theory. Now i will show you what i have learned so far.



This is a right triangle or R.A.T (right angled triangle). The longest part of the triangle is called the hypotenuse (hypotenuse = c). The legs are what create the 90 degree angle. The letters used for the legs are a and b, and it doesn't matter which line you put a or b on. The square at the corner of the right triangle tells you that it's a 90 degree angle. The sign that looks like a circle with a line through it is called theta and the the sign that looks like the letter b is called beta.





This is a square. Squares a quadrilaterals. You can tell that the the square's side are all equal because of the line on each side of the squares. Again, the squares at the corners tell you that it's at a 90 degree angle. The internal angle of the square is 360 degrees (90 x 4 = 360).







This is the formula for the Pythagorean Theorem. Pythagoras was able to prove this formula using the right triangle, and the squares.






This mystery man is named Pythagoras. He was a Greek teacher and philosopher. Pythagoras calculated the circumference of the earth and realized that the earth is a sphere. He is also a vegetarian. Pythagoras discovered the Pythagorean Theorem (a² + b² = c²). Picture taken from Mr. Harbeck's blog post.

























In this problem, we have to find out what the letter
b is. We know that a = 8, and c = 10. So this is how it starts :

a² + b² = c²
8² + b² = 10²

Now, to isolate b², we add negative 8² to both sides:

8² -8² + b² = 10² - 8²
b² = (10x10) - (8x8)
b² = 100 - 64
b² = 36

Then, to isolate the b, we square root. We do the same thing to the 36 :





b
= 6

But we're not done yet! Since there are 2 triangles in one, we're figuring out the b for both of them. So:

b + b
6 + 6 = 12

So the b for the whole triangle is 12 mm!

Frank's Measure of Central Tendency

9:42 PM

(5) Comments

Mean


  • put raw data in ascending order
  • add up all data

  • divide the sum by how many datas there are


Median


  • put raw data in ascending order
  • median found as the middle number

  • if two numbers are in the middle

  • add those two numbers up

  • and then divide by 2

Mode







  • put raw data in ascending order

  • most common data(data that appears more often)

  • you can have more than 1 mode

  • you can have no mode at all

Range





  • put raw data in ascending order


  • largest data minus the smallest data
